Occupied Jerusalem: Dozens of settlers stormed on Sunday the blessed Al-Aqsa Mosque, heavily guarded by the Israeli occupation police.

Dozens of settlers stormed the Al-Aqsa Mosque from Al Mughrabi Gate, performed Talmudic rituals, carried out provocative tours and listened to explanations about their alleged temple, Palestinian News Agency (WAFA) reported citing the Islamic Endowment in Jerusalem.

The blessed Al-Aqsa Mosque is subjected to settlers daily incursions in the morning and evening periods, except on Friday and Saturday, in an occupational attempt to impose a temporal division in Al-Aqsa.
